Output 78cdcf7a684a53bcbb64c7fd43a1b76a66efbbf92e7dce3ce19b6cbeffba4ec4:0

value
125795004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8542300f5f69c5346fe2cdba7ffa937eec60dcf OP_EQUAL
address
3H34EhCpxoeeYS1ubevzphhR5z5LqZqVCk
transaction
78cdcf7a684a53bcbb64c7fd43a1b76a66efbbf92e7dce3ce19b6cbeffba4ec4
confirmations
352221
spent
true